What Mobile Technicians Can Handle
Not every auto glass situation is the same, so it helps to know what a mobile visit can realistically cover.
- Chip and crack repairs: Small chips (roughly the size of a quarter or smaller) and cracks under about six inches are strong candidates for resin injection repair. The technician fills the damaged area, cures it with UV light, and the glass is typically ready to drive on within 30 minutes.
- Full windshield replacement: When damage is too large, sits in the driver's line of sight, or reaches the edge of the glass, replacement is necessary. Mobile techs carry a wide inventory of OEM-equivalent and OEM windshields and can complete most replacements in 60β90 minutes on-site.
- Side and rear glass: Door windows, vent glasses, and rear windshields can also be replaced mobile, though rear-heated glass and complex curved panels may occasionally require shop equipment.
- ADAS recalibration: Many newer vehicles β including popular models like the Toyota Camry, Honda CR-V, and Ford F-150 β have cameras or sensors mounted to the windshield. If yours does, recalibration after replacement is essential. Ask upfront whether the mobile tech can perform static or dynamic recalibration at your location.
Louisville Weather and Your Windshield
Kentucky's climate is genuinely tough on auto glass. Louisville sees hot, humid summers, unpredictable spring storms, and winter ice events that lead to heavy road-salt use on interstates like I-64, I-65, and I-71. Each of these factors contributes to windshield stress:
- Temperature swings: A small chip ignored through winter can spiderweb quickly when you blast the defroster on a cold January morning.
- Road debris: Highway construction and gravel-carrying trucks are common in the Louisville metro, making rock chips a near-constant hazard.
- Ice removal: Metal scrapers and de-icing chemicals can worsen existing micro-cracks over time.
The practical takeaway: don't wait. A chip repair handled promptly is almost always faster, less expensive, and more convenient than a full replacement down the road.
How to Prepare for a Mobile Auto Glass Visit
Getting the most out of your mobile appointment is straightforward. A little prep goes a long way.
- Choose a flat, shaded spot: Direct sunlight and extreme heat can affect adhesive cure times. A driveway, covered parking garage, or shaded lot works great.
- Clear the dashboard: Remove any items sitting on or near the dashboard so the technician has unobstructed access to the windshield base.
- Keep pets and kids clear: The work area needs to stay clean and undisturbed, especially during adhesive application.
- Know your VIN: Providing your Vehicle Identification Number when booking helps the shop source the exact glass for your make, model, trim, and any factory options like rain sensors or heads-up display compatibility.
- Ask about drive-away time: Most urethane adhesives used today have a safe drive-away time of one hour under normal conditions, but temperature and humidity can affect this. Your technician will give you a specific window.
What to Expect to Pay in the Louisville Area
Auto glass pricing varies based on your vehicle, the type of glass, and whether recalibration is needed β so treat any number as a starting point, not a guarantee.
- Chip repairs typically range from $50β$100 for a single impact point on most passenger vehicles.
- Windshield replacements for common sedans and SUVs often fall in the $200β$500 range, though luxury vehicles, trucks with large panoramic glass, or models requiring ADAS recalibration can run noticeably higher.
- ADAS recalibration adds cost but is non-negotiable for safety β expect it to be itemized separately on your estimate.
If you carry comprehensive auto insurance, glass damage is typically covered with little or no out-of-pocket cost depending on your deductible. Many Louisville-area shops work directly with major carriers and can handle the billing process on your behalf β you just need to provide your insurance information at booking.
Choosing a Reputable Mobile Tech in Louisville
Louisville has plenty of auto glass providers, but quality varies. Here's what separates a trustworthy technician from a cut-rate one:
- AGRSS or Auto Glass Safety Council certification: This voluntary standard means the shop follows industry best practices for installation safety.
- Warranty on parts and labor: A confident shop stands behind its work with at least a limited warranty against leaks, optical distortion, and installation defects.
- Transparent estimates: You should receive a written or clearly communicated quote before any work begins, with no surprise fees added at the end.
- Local reviews: Check Google and the Better Business Bureau for recent feedback from other Louisville drivers. Patterns in reviews β good or bad β tell you a lot.
